RIBA Future Architects is a support network for architecture students during their educational journey to becoming an architect.
We would like to invite you to take part in a workshop to contribute to the ongoing development of this initiative.
The project has been developed in the recognition that RIBA is unusual amongst institutes in the construction and creative industries in that it does not have an extended pathway for students and graduates, so the purpose of the project is to improve RIBA engagement with this important group and provide visible support throughout the student journey.
The programme encompasses a range of existing regional initiatives as well as newly developed content to provide a platform that supports RIBA’s aims to attract and retain the best and most diverse talent, and to engage the next generation of architects.
